Understanding the Instructional Leadership Framework

The Instructional Leadership Framework plays a vital role in educational leadership, allowing educators and school administrators to define and enhance the quality of instruction. This framework serves as a guideline for improving leadership practices and highlights its significance for fostering a collaborative educational environment. By focusing on best practices, the framework contributes to ongoing leadership development within institutions.

Purpose and Benefits of the Instructional Leadership Framework

This framework is essential for instructional leaders as it defines foundational leadership insights that drive educational success. Utilizing the framework enhances clarity and collaboration among educational teams, fostering a unified approach to teaching strategies. The result is a noticeable impact on teaching effectiveness and improved student outcomes, promoting a cohesive educational environment.
